Given that your roof is continually exposed to the weather, this means your roof is going to break down over time. The pace at which it deteriorates will depend on a variety of variables. These include; the quality of the initial components that were used along with the craftsmanship, the level of abuse it has to take from the elements, how well the roof is preserved and the type of roof. Most roofing contractors will estimate around 20 years for a well-built and well-kept roof, but obviously that can never be promised because of the above issues. Our advice is to consistently keep your roof well maintained and get regular inspections to be sure it lasts as long as possible.

You should never pressure-wash your roof, as you run the risk of taking off any covering minerals that have been added to provide shielding from the weather. Additionally, you really should steer clear of chlorine-based bleach cleaning products since they could also reduce the life-span of your roof. When you communicate with your roof cleaning expert, ask them to use an EPA-approved algaecide/fungicide to wash your roof. That will remove the unappealing algae and staining without damaging the tile or shingles.

More About Muldraugh, KY

Muldraugh is a home rule-class city in Meade and Hardin counties in the U.S. state of Kentucky. It lies on U.S. Route 31W north of Elizabethtown. The city limits are completely encompassed by the Fort Knox army base. The population was 947 as of the 2010 census.[3] The city is part of the Elizabethtown–Fort Knox Metropolitan Area.

Muldraugh is in eastern Meade County, with a small portion at the south end extending east into Hardin County. U.S. Routes 31W and 60 form the western border of the city. The highway leads north 27 miles (43 km) to Louisville. US 31W leads south 18 miles (29 km) to Elizabethtown, while US 60 turns west just south of the Muldraugh city limits and leads 34 miles (55 km) to Hardinsburg. Brandenburg Station Road, the north entrance to Fort Knox, has an interchange with US 31W and 60 at the south end of Muldraugh.

The last of the common issues we want to address is a drooping roofing. This can take place for several reasons, but the typical factor is water or snow has actually been resting on a low sloped roof for longer than it should, causing not simply the outer material (shingles) to be impacted, but all layers down to the structural boards to bear the impact of that weight.

If the area is little, it is a moderate repair work task. If it is huge (say 1/4th the entire plane of the roofing system, or bigger) it is rather most likely a significant repair job. The bright side is, it can be repaired and does not necessarily indicate you need your whole roof changed.
